OSOM Summit 2025 Highlights Cutting-Edge Innovation at Bengaluru Airport

EnAble India and BIAL collaborate to promote inclusive mobility, technology-driven solutions, and the Purple Economy

Bengaluru, Nov 20: EnAble India and Bangalore International Airport Ltd. (BIAL) co-hosted the Open Sky Open Mind (OSOM) Summit and Awards 2025 at BLR Airport, creating a global platform to celebrate innovation, inclusion, and social impact.

The summit brought together airport leaders, startups, innovators, and changemakers, including persons with disabilities, to reimagine accessible and inclusive mobility solutions for India and beyond.

Designed as an immersive, experience-led conference, OSOM 2025 highlighted the potential of airports, technology, and universal design to enable all individuals, regardless of ability, to navigate the world with dignity and independence.

Dipesh Sutariya, Co-founder and MD of EnAble India, said, “Inclusion means business! Persons with disabilities are contributors, creators, consumers, and essential participants in India’s economic growth. OSOM 2025 demonstrates how technology, design, and human intent come together to build solutions that benefit everyone. Our partnership with BIAL charts a blueprint for the Purple Economy – where profit meets purpose.”

Hari Marar, MD & CEO of BIAL, added, “Airports are inclusive melting pots reflecting global diversity. OSOM provides a platform to co-create real-world solutions with employees, passengers, startups, and organisations like EnAble India. Accessible airports empower people of all abilities to travel, connect, work, and share ideas while setting new global benchmarks.”

The event featured grassroots accessibility innovations, startup one-on-one meetings, a panel discussion on airport accessibility, a fashion show featuring models with disabilities from the BLR Airport community, and an awards ceremony recognising innovators transforming accessibility in India. Delegates from Zero Project and global leaders in disability inclusion also attended.

EnAble India, a non-profit organisation with over two decades of experience, promotes economic independence and dignity for persons with disabilities, while BIAL continues to set international standards for inclusive airport experiences.
